Hauti, another very nice situation in the sky, and another situation where color is better to do an sRGB conversion before the PP and not after, like I Explained in your other picture.

Also In These kind of blends try to mantain a natural equilibrium, respectful of the real light conditions, u did well in blending and lighting up the foreground, but u went just a little too far. Slightly darker foreground would have looked a bit more natural.
